Dice Hard talks The Martian

The latest episode of Dice Hard came out yesterday. In it hosts Alex and Sam are joined by The Campaigner’s editor Matthew Lee as they attempt to turn The Martian into tabletop game gold. You can download the episode from the Video Shop Podcast website, or from services such as iTunes.

Dice Hard launches

This March began an epic crossover between tabletop games and movies. Game designer Alex Dijk is joining forces with Cal and Sam from The Video Shop podcast.
